How to Make a Blueberry Bisquick Mug Cake in Minutes at Home

This Blueberry Bisquick Mug Cake is a quick microwave dessert with a soft crumb and juicy blueberries, ready in minutes with simple pantry ingredients.

  • Total Time: 7 minutes
  • Yield: 12 servings 1x

Ingredients

Scale

5 1/2 tablespoons Bisquick

4 tablespoons sugar

3 tablespoons oil

3 1/2 tablespoons milk

1 medium egg

Splash of vanilla

8 blueberries

Instructions

1. Add Bisquick, sugar, oil, milk, egg, and vanilla into an oversized microwave-safe mug.

2. Whisk until mostly smooth, leaving only very small Bisquick lumps.

3. Gently fold in the blueberries.

4. Microwave for 1 1/2 to 2 minutes, depending on microwave strength.

5. Check the center with a knife; if it comes out clean, the cake is done.

6. Let the mug cake cool briefly before eating.

Notes

Use a wide mug to prevent overflow.

Do not overmix the batter.

The outside may look slightly wet; this is normal for mug cakes.
